Prices in Dallas, 1974-2026 ($950,000)

According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, prices in Dallas-Fort Worth, Texas are 558.91% higher in 2026 versus 1974 (a $5,309,611.91 difference in value).

Between 1974 and 2026: Dallas experienced an average inflation rate of 3.69% per year. This rate of change indicates significant inflation. In other words, $950,000 in Dallas in the year 1974 would cost $6,259,611.91 in 2026 for an equivalent purchase. Compared to the overall inflation rate of 3.69% during this same period, inflation in Dallas was higher.

In the year 1974: Pricing changed by 9.92%, which is significantly above the average yearly change in Dallas during the 1974-2026 time period. Compared to inflation for all items in 1974 (11.05%), inflation in Dallas was lower.

Adjust Dallas prices for inflation

Start with the inflation rate formula:

CPI in 2026 / CPI in 1974 * 1974 USD value = 2026 USD value

Then plug in historical CPI values from above. The CPI for Dallas-Fort Worth, Texas was 45.908 in the year 1974 and 302.493 in 2026:

302.493 / 45.908 * $950,000 = $6,259,611.91

Therefore, according to U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, $950,000 in 1974 has the same "purchasing power" as $6,259,611.91 in 2026 (in the CPI category of Dallas-Fort Worth, Texas).


Source: U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ics began tracking the Consumer Price Index for Dallas-Fort Worth, Texas in 1963. In addition to Dallas, the index produces monthly data on changes in prices paid by urban consumers for a variety of goods and services.
